About Paschim Pamal Village

Paschim Pamal is a mid sized village in Goalpokhar I tehsil, in the district of Uttar Dinajpur, West Bengal. The Census of India 2011 recorded a population of 725, made up of 372 males and 353 females. That works out to a sex ratio of about 949 females per 1000 males. The village covers 165.11 hectares hectares. Its pincode is 733210, shared with the other villages in the same post office area.

Getting to Paschim Pamal

The census records public bus service for Paschim Pamal as Available within 5 - 10 km distance. Private bus service is recorded as Available within <5 km distance. For rail, the census notes the nearest railway station as Available within 10+ km distance. These entries describe what was recorded in 2011 and services may have changed since.
